A comprehensive structural breakdown of the synergistic physics integrated into professional-grade slimming platforms.
Utilizes low-frequency sound waves to create microscopic bubbles within fat tissue. When these microbubbles implode under pressure (acoustic cavitation), they disrupt the adipocyte cell membrane, releasing emulsified lipids into the interstitial space for natural elimination through the lymphatic system.
Delivers controlled electromagnetic energy deep into the dermal and subcutaneous layers. This thermal energy causes immediate collagen contraction and stimulates neocollagenesis. Subcutaneous fat is heated to optimal lipolysis temperatures, promoting tissue tightening and remodeling.
Combines physical negative pressure (suction) with bipolar RF energy. This process mobilizes localized fat deposits, improves blood microcirculation, and accelerates lymphatic drainage to clear metabolized lipids from cavitation treatments, thereby reducing the appearance of cellulite.
Emits specific wavelengths of red diode laser light that penetrate the fat cells. This light alters the permeability of the adipocyte membranes, facilitating the release of stored free fatty acids and glycerol. As a result, the fat cells shrink in volume, contouring targeted body areas.
Electrical Muscle Stimulation sends controlled microcurrent pulses to motor nerves, inducing passive muscle contractions. This process burns adjacent fat deposits, increases local metabolic activity, strengthens muscle fibers, and firms tissue structure, delivering a toned, sculpted finish.
Delivers high-frequency mechanical percussion to deep soft tissues. This kinetic energy relieves muscle tension, breaks down stubborn fibrous fat structures, boosts systemic blood flow, and accelerates cellular waste elimination, serving as an effective finish for non-invasive treatments.

Common inquiries from aesthetic distributors, spa owners, and medical procurement specialists.
The system combines multiple technologies to address different tissue layers. Cavitation (40kHz/80kHz) targets deeper subcutaneous fat deposits through mechanical energy. Radiofrequency (RF) delivers thermal energy to tighten dermal layers and promote collagen production, while vacuum massage and Lipo Laser target superficial cellulite and enhance lymphatic drainage.
40kHz cavitation delivers deeper acoustic waves to break up denser, deeper fat deposits in areas like the abdomen and thighs. 80kHz cavitation operates at a higher frequency with shorter wavelengths, making it suitable for superficial fat layers, smaller treatment zones, or more sensitive areas.
